Latest Patents

One of Kawase's latest patents is a construction having a damping device. This invention features steel wire cables that are fixed on the sides of a building, arranged in a taut and oblique manner. The design allows the cables to cross at a single point in front view, eliminating horizontal cables and reducing their length compared to prior art. This innovation simplifies the mechanism and maintenance of the damping device. Another significant patent is a method of manufacturing extruded flat multihole aluminum tubes for heat exchangers. This method involves the hot extrusion of Al-Cu or Al-Cu-Mn tubes, where multiple tubes are extruded side by side. Zinc is flame sprayed onto the even surfaces of the tubes to enhance their durability, with a covering level of 3 to 30 g/m².
